What Is Medical Suction System Fault Repair Service In Zambia?

Medical suction system fault repair service in Zambia refers to the specialized provision of diagnostic, maintenance, and repair interventions for all types of medical suction equipment within healthcare facilities across the country. These systems are critical for patient care, facilitating the removal of bodily fluids, secretions, and obstructions from airways and surgical sites. The service encompasses a range of activities aimed at restoring optimal functionality, ensuring patient safety, and maintaining regulatory compliance.

Service Inclusions

  • Diagnosis and Troubleshooting: Identifying the root cause of suction system malfunctions, including pressure fluctuations, flow rate issues, pump failures, and control system errors.
  • Component Replacement and Repair: Sourcing and installing genuine or compatible replacement parts for pumps, vacuum regulators, collection canisters, tubing, filters, and control boards.
  • Calibration and Performance Testing: Verifying and adjusting suction pressure and flow rates to meet manufacturer specifications and clinical requirements, utilizing calibrated testing equipment.
  • Preventative Maintenance: Performing scheduled inspections, cleaning, lubrication, and testing to minimize the likelihood of unexpected failures and prolong equipment lifespan.
  • System Integration and Upgrades: Assisting with the integration of new suction units into existing infrastructure or recommending and implementing system upgrades.
  • Safety Checks and Compliance: Ensuring all repairs and maintenance adhere to relevant health and safety regulations and standards applicable in Zambia.
  • Emergency Repair Services: Offering rapid response to critical failures that pose an immediate threat to patient care or operational continuity.

Medical Suction System Fault Repair Service Cost In Zambia

Medical suction systems are critical for patient care, and their reliable functioning is paramount. When these systems experience faults in Zambia, prompt and effective repair services are essential. The cost of repairing these systems can vary significantly due to a multitude of factors. This discussion aims to outline these pricing determinants and provide a general range of costs in Zambian Kwacha (ZMW).

Repair Type/ComplexityEstimated Cost Range (ZMW)Notes
Minor Faults (e.g., filter replacement, minor leaks, cleaning)500 - 1,500Generally quick fixes with readily available parts.
Moderate Faults (e.g., minor electrical issues, seal replacements, basic component checks)1,500 - 4,000May involve some diagnostic time and slightly more involved part replacements.
Major Faults (e.g., pump motor repair/replacement, significant electrical system issues, control board problems)4,000 - 15,000+Can be expensive due to the cost of specialized parts and labor. May require replacement of major components.
Comprehensive Service/Overhaul3,000 - 8,000Includes thorough inspection, cleaning, lubrication, and minor component checks for preventative maintenance.
Emergency/On-Site Call-Out Fee300 - 800 (additional)Applied on top of the repair cost for urgent or out-of-hours services.
Part Costs (variable)Highly variableCan range from a few hundred Kwacha for small parts to several thousand for major components like pump motors.

Factors Influencing Medical Suction System Fault Repair Costs in Zambia:

  • Nature and Complexity of the Fault: Minor issues like a clogged filter or a loose connection will be considerably cheaper to fix than major problems such as a malfunctioning pump motor, electrical failures, or damage to the main unit. The more intricate the problem and the more specialized the expertise required, the higher the cost.
  • Type of Suction System: Different types of medical suction systems exist, including portable units, wall-mounted systems, and integrated operating room setups. Portable units might be less expensive to repair due to their simpler design and accessibility. Complex integrated systems often require specialized technicians and can incur higher labor and part costs.
  • Availability of Spare Parts: The cost of replacement parts is a significant contributor to the overall repair bill. If the required spare parts are readily available locally, the cost will be lower. However, if parts need to be imported, especially from international suppliers, this can significantly drive up the price due to shipping, customs duties, and currency exchange rates.
  • Technician's Expertise and Experience: Highly skilled and experienced technicians with specialized knowledge in medical equipment repair will generally charge more for their services. However, their expertise can lead to a more efficient and accurate diagnosis and repair, potentially saving costs in the long run by preventing further damage.
  • Urgency of the Repair: Emergency or same-day repair services often come with a premium. If the hospital or clinic requires immediate attention to a critical piece of equipment, the repair service provider may charge an additional fee for prioritizing the service and potentially working outside of normal business hours.
  • Geographical Location within Zambia: The cost of services can vary based on the specific location within Zambia. Repairs in major urban centers like Lusaka or Kitwe might be more competitive, but also potentially have higher overheads for the service providers. Remote areas might incur additional travel costs for the technicians.
  • Service Provider's Reputation and Overhead: Established and reputable repair companies with good track records might have higher pricing due to their brand recognition, quality assurance processes, and potentially higher operational costs. Smaller, independent technicians might offer more competitive rates.

Understanding Your Repair Service Options

  • On-Demand Repair Services: This is the most common option, where you call for service as needed. While flexible, it can sometimes be more expensive per incident due to emergency call-out fees and immediate labor costs.
  • Preventative Maintenance Contracts: Proactive maintenance scheduled regularly can significantly reduce the likelihood of unexpected faults. These contracts often include priority service and discounted repair rates for covered issues.
  • Extended Warranty Programs: Purchasing an extended warranty beyond the manufacturer's initial period can provide peace of mind and cover major repair costs for a defined duration.
  • Third-Party Repair Specialists: Independent biomedical repair companies can often offer competitive pricing compared to original equipment manufacturer (OEM) services, especially for out-of-warranty equipment.
  • In-House Biomedical Teams: For larger healthcare facilities, maintaining an in-house team can be cost-effective in the long run, allowing for immediate troubleshooting and repairs.

Scope Of Work For Medical Suction System Fault Repair Service

This Scope of Work (SOW) outlines the requirements for a Medical Suction System Fault Repair Service. The objective is to ensure that all provided medical suction systems are returned to full operational status, meeting all relevant safety and performance standards. This SOW covers the identification, diagnosis, repair, and verification of faults in medical suction systems.

SectionDescriptionKey ActivitiesDeliverablesStandard Specifications / Requirements
  1. Initial Assessment & Diagnosis
Upon receipt of the faulty medical suction system, a thorough assessment and diagnosis of the reported and any identified faults will be conducted.Physical inspection, functional testing, diagnostic tool utilization, component testing.Detailed fault diagnosis report, including root cause analysis and recommended repair strategy.ISO 13485 (Quality Management Systems for Medical Devices), manufacturer's service manual, electrical safety standards (e.g., IEC 60601 series).
  1. Repair & Replacement
Execution of necessary repairs, including replacement of faulty components, to restore the system to its original operational specifications.Component replacement, circuit board repair, mechanical adjustments, cleaning and lubrication.Repaired medical suction system, fully functional and tested.Use of genuine or equivalent OEM replacement parts, adherence to manufacturer's repair procedures, ESD (Electrostatic Discharge) precautions.
  1. Performance Testing & Calibration
Post-repair testing to verify that the suction system meets all performance parameters and is correctly calibrated.Suction pressure/vacuum testing, flow rate measurement, alarm functionality checks, leak testing, calibration of pressure sensors.Performance test report, calibration certificate.Manufacturer's performance specifications, relevant medical device standards for suction performance (e.g., EN ISO 10079 series), calibration traceable to national/international standards.
  1. Safety & Quality Assurance
Ensuring the repaired system meets all safety and quality assurance requirements before being returned to service.Electrical safety testing, biocompatibility checks (if applicable), final functional verification, visual inspection.Safety and compliance report.Electrical safety testing as per IEC 60601-1, relevant national safety regulations, pre-shipment inspection checklist.
  1. Documentation & Handover
Providing comprehensive documentation of the entire repair process and handing over the repaired system.Compiling service report, issuing warranty information, providing user/maintenance guidance (if required).Completed service report, warranty documentation, returned medical suction system.Service report format to include date of service, technician name, faults found, repairs performed, parts used, test results, and date of completion.

Key Definitions

  • Medical Suction System: Any device designed and used for aspirating bodily fluids, secretions, or waste in a medical setting.
  • Fault: Any malfunction or defect in the Medical Suction System that prevents its normal operation or impairs its intended function.
  • Service Request: A formal notification from the Client to the Service Provider reporting a Fault.
  • Downtime: The period during which the Medical Suction System is non-operational due to a Fault.
  • Response Time: The time elapsed from the moment a Service Request is acknowledged by the Service Provider to the initiation of diagnostic and repair activities.
  • Resolution Time: The time elapsed from the moment a Service Request is acknowledged by the Service Provider to the successful restoration of the Medical Suction System to its normal operational state.
  • Uptime: The percentage of time the Medical Suction System is available and operational, calculated over a defined period.
  • Critical Fault: A Fault that renders the Medical Suction System completely inoperable or poses an immediate risk to patient safety.
  • Major Fault: A Fault that significantly impairs the functionality of the Medical Suction System but does not pose an immediate and critical risk to patient safety.
  • Minor Fault: A Fault that causes a minor inconvenience or reduces the efficiency of the Medical Suction System but does not prevent its basic operation.
